Waste — Emissions Share in Antigua and Barbuda
Antigua and Barbuda: Waste — Emissions Share was 74.43 % in 2023. ▲ Rising
Waste — Emissions Share in Antigua and Barbuda, 1990–2023
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in %.
Analysis
In 2023, waste — emissions share in Antigua and Barbuda stood at 74.43 %. That is the highest value across all 34 years on record.
The figure is up 1.1% on the previous year and up 8.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, waste — emissions share in Antigua and Barbuda peaked at 74.43 % in 2023 and was at its lowest, 53.22 %, in 2009.
Antigua and Barbuda ranks 18th of 208 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 34 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 54.31 % | 53.23 % | 56.2 % | 10 |
| 2000s | 54.8 % | 53.22 % | 56.97 % | 10 |
| 2010s | 69.3 % | 68.59 % | 71.85 % | 10 |
| 2020s | 73.24 % | 72.08 % | 74.43 % | 4 |

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ions indicators disseminates indicators on sectoral shares of total national gre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ions as well as three indicators of emissions intensity: per capita emissions; emissions per value of agricultural production; and emissions per area of agricultural land.
